wiggy 21st Aug 2016 17:46


Try maneuvering the airplane in simulator at high altitudes and judge your comfort level yourself. See the airplane reaction.
Never mind the simulator. Before the days of RVSM it was not uncommon to hand fly airliners (even heavies like the 747) for periods of time at high level, e.g for trimming purposes or just for the sake of it. At no time do I remember reports of there being severe control problems or severe control issues.


Its very easy to show your macho in the posts here.
I'm all for not cruising right on Max level for the sake of it but as in all things there's a balance. Some would regard it as being "macho" if you decided to stay low to penetrate monsoon weather, rather than being up at a sensible FMC related cruise level.

wiggy 25th Aug 2016 13:49


Whilst we (I) talk about unreliable airspeed, has anyone tried 4 degrees and 70% in cruise on the B777 in the sim?
Yep, fun isn't it..

....Like you I always used to think in terms of have 85-90 and 2 degrees as starters and I have to be honest and say even now I might still shoot for those numbers intially if I had just lost airspeed and knew for sure I had just been in S&L flight.

You may be aware of this, if so apologies for boring you, but I gather the Boeing logic for their "new" numbers is if you don't know your starting point ( as in were you S&L or not when you lost data? ) 4/70 will keep you inside the envelope long enough to get the ECL actioned, but there's obviously no guarantee at all that you are going to immediately be in level flight ....
